Temporarily out of stock Back order The item has been added 2023 Scenic Definitives $4.00 Self-adhesive Stamp MSRP: Was: Now: $2,260.46
Temporarily out of stock Back order The item has been added 2023 Scenic Definitives $3.30 Self-adhesive Stamp MSRP: Was: Now: $1,864.88